在TortoiseGit中解決沖突的過程分為以下幾個步驟:
拉取最新代碼:首先,確保你的本地倉庫與遠程倉庫同步。右鍵點擊項目文件夾,選擇"TortoiseGit" > “Pull”,然后按照提示操作。
查看沖突文件:在拉取代碼后,TortoiseGit會顯示一個包含沖突文件列表的對話框。這些文件將需要手動解決沖突。
解決沖突:雙擊沖突文件,打開它們。在文件中,你會看到類似于以下的標記:
<<<<<<< HEAD
你的本地修改內容
=======
遠程倉庫的修改內容
>>>>>>> branch_name
你需要比較這兩部分內容,并決定保留哪一部分或者合并這兩部分。刪除不需要的部分以及<<<<<<< HEAD
, =======
和 >>>>>>> branch_name
這些標記。
保存文件:在解決完所有沖突文件后,保存這些文件。
添加已解決沖突的文件:右鍵點擊已解決沖突的文件,選擇"TortoiseGit" > “Add”,將這些文件添加到暫存區。
提交更改:右鍵點擊項目文件夾,選擇"TortoiseGit" > “Commit”,輸入提交信息,然后點擊"OK",將已解決沖突的文件提交到本地倉庫。
推送更改:最后,將你的更改推送到遠程倉庫。右鍵點擊項目文件夾,選擇"TortoiseGit" > “Push”,然后按照提示操作。
現在,你已經成功解決了沖突并將更改推送到了遠程倉庫。